Frequently Asked Questions about Arlington
How much are Studio apartments in Arlington?
There are currently 878 Studio Apartments in Arlington with rent ranges from $955 to $8,540 with an average price of $2,028.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Arlington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Arlington ranges from $838 to $19,952 with an average monthly rent of $2,627.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Arlington c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Arlington range from $981 to $15,794.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,564.
How expensive are Arlington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 342 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Arlington on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,050 to $28,579 - averaging $4,179 for the location.
